Overview
Sonos is a company that creates smart speakers and audio systems designed to fill your home with amazing sound. They offer a range of wireless speakers that can connect to your Wi-Fi, letting you play music from various streaming services like Spotify, Apple Music, and more, all easily controllable from your phone or tablet. Sonos makes it simple to set up multi-room audio, so you can enjoy music in every room of your house. Plus, their products work together seamlessly, allowing you to create your own customized sound experience.

Sonos Refund Policy
Sonos offers a 45-day satisfaction guarantee for their products, allowing customers to return items within this period for a full refund if they are not satisfied. To initiate a return, products must be in original condition, and customers are responsible for return shipping costs.
